Process monitoring
Determination and adjustment of limit values
The Main line, Return line and external temperatures as well as the flow rate have a direct influence on the process and are therefore monitored. In the default setting, the limit values for process monitoring are determined and applied “automatically” after each device is started, according to the set monitoring level.

On the basic screen, this setting is shown by the monitoring icon:
| Off | There is no automatic monitoring |
| manual | The user determines and sets the limits manual |
| automatically | The unit automatically determines and sets the limits. Manual setting is not possible |
NOTE!
If the monitoring type act set to “Off,” the process is not monitored. This can lead to poor production.
Guideline values for manually setting limit values:
Temperature deviation | temperature difference | |
| Precision process | 3–5 K | 2–3 K |
| standard process | 5–10 K | 3–5 K |
Monitoring level
The monitoring level determines how closely the tolerances are calculated and applied when setting automatic limit values.

On the basic screen, this setting is shown by the monitoring icon:
| fine | Tight tolerances for precision processes (minimal) 1,0 K |
| middle | Medium tolerances for standard processes with increased requirements (minimal) 5,0 K |
| rough | Large tolerances for standard processes (minimal) 10,0 K |
Designation | Monitoring level | parameter reference | |||||
fine | middle | rough | |||||
factor | minimal | factor | minimal | factor | minimal | ||
Temperature monitoring: | |||||||
[upper set/actual deviation] | 0,01 | 1,0 K | 0,05 | 5,0 K | 0,1 | 10 K | [Set temperature 1] [Set temperature 2] |
[lower set/actual deviation] | 0,01 | 1,0 K | 0,05 | 5,0 K | 0,1 | 10 K | |
[Return/main difference] | 1,1 | 1,0 K | 1,5 | 5,0 K | 2,0 | 10 K | [Return line] [Main line] |
[set/actual difference deviation] | 0,1 | 0,2 K | 0,25 | 0,5 K | 0,5 | 1,0 K | [Set temperature difference] |
[External/Main line difference] | 1,1 | 1,0 K | 1,5 | 5,0 K | 2,0 | 10 K | [Main line] [External] |
Flow monitoring: | |||||||
[maximum flow rate] | 1,2 | - | 1,4 | - | 1,7 | - | [flow rate] |
[minimal flow rate] | 0,8 | 0,5 L/min | 0,6 | 0,5 L/min | 0,3 | 0,5 L/min | |
[upper set/actual deviation] | 0,02 | 0,1 L/min | 0,05 | 0,5 L/min | 0,1 | 1,0 L/min | [Set flow rate] |
[lower set/actual deviation] | 0,02 | 0,1 L/min | 0,05 | 0,5 L/min | 0,1 | 1,0 L/min | |
| Pressure differential monitoring: | |||||||
[Pressure difference pump above] | 0,05 | 0,1 bar | 0,15 | 0,3 bar | 0,25 | 0,5 bar | [Set pressure difference] |
[Pressure difference pump below] | 0,05 | 0,1 bar | 0,15 | 0,3 bar | 0,25 | 0,5 bar | |
Example of setting parameters
- Standard injection-molded part with slightly increased requirements (middle)
- Controller via the tool sensor (external)
| Designation | Calculation | value | |
| set value | [Set temperature 1] | - | 115 °C |
| Current actual values | [External] | - | 115 °C |
| [Main line] | - | 102 °C | |
| [Return line] | - | 99 °C | |
| [flow rate] | - | 17 L/min | |
| [flow rate external 1] | - | 11 L/min | |
| [flow rate external 2] | - | 6 L/min | |
| Determined limits | [upper set/actual deviation] | (0,05×115 °C) | 6 K |
| [lower set/actual deviation] | (0,05×115 °C) | 6 K | |
| [Return/main difference] | (1,5×3 K) | 5 K | |
| [External/Main line difference] | (1,5×13 K) | 20 K | |
| [maximum flow rate] | (1,4×17 L/min) | 24 L/min | |
| [minimal flow rate] | (0,6×17 L/min) | 10 L/min |
